It has now been six months that I have taken temporary command of the squadron, and I am very grateful for the help and support given to me by the staff and cadets of 1119.

Once again the cadets have aquitted themselves extremely well in everything they have done for the squadron.

We have raised over 400 pounds towards the RAF wings appeal. There have been many successes in the sports activities particulary Orienteering, recently and of course the Squadron Air Rec team are off to Hendon Again to compete at national level and at Air Britain.

On the Staff side the biggest news is of course AWO Francois Kamudu being awarded Commandants commendation for Meritorius Service. Francois support of the squadron, his commitment to the Shooting events, and of course the many, many times he has been the Discip Warrant Officer at Regional and Corps events makes him a worthy recipient for such a prestigious award. He is to my knowledge the first member of 1119 to receive this award and we await the official presentation of the award to him.

Fg Off Philippa Bartlett Joins us from 2379 (Squadron) where she was squadron commander before taking time out to look after her young family. Pippa has not wasted any time in getting to know the squadron and the way it works, and is yet another positive influence on the squadron.

Mr Jon Cater, a former cadet, has also joined as a Civilian Instructor. He works in the Air traffic Control School at RAF Shawbury and has agreed to take on Mr Collins mantle as Air Rec Officer.

Mrs Carol Fraser Shaw is also a CI along with Laura Brammer another former Cadet. Carol has picked up the role of Health and Safety, whilst Laura is looking forward to become a weapons instructor once she is cleared.

More than anything else I am proud of all the commitment shown by the squadron. In all the activities we have taken part in, every cadet who has made a commitment to take part in an event has attended.
